Use the issued 50-metre lap pool progressively

Kingsford’s issued brochure lists a 50m Lap Pool, Kid’s Pool, Massaging Spa Pool and several landscape-water features. When a safe section of the lap pool is clear, it can support stroke development, breathing patterns, pacing and progressive endurance.

Beginners do not need to complete its full length. Start near secure recovery access and increase distance only when body control and breathing remain settled. Independent swimmers can use longer repeats without assuming exclusive use.

The published length does not establish current depth, lane markings or unobstructed usable distance. Inspect steps, walls, ledges, island edges and circulation before teaching.

Separate teaching water from the themed landscape

The brochure distinguishes the Kid’s Pool and Massaging Spa Pool from the lap pool. It also lists The Great Waterfall, Waterfall Stream and Reflecting Pond as landscape features.

A suitable part of the Kid’s Pool may support selected early confidence activities after its depth, fittings and recovery access are checked. The spa pool is leisure or wellness water. Waterfalls, streams and the reflecting pond are not swimming facilities and must not be used for lessons.

Follow current signs, barriers, closures and age or supervision rules rather than relying only on historic labels.

Plan for a shared long-course facility

A long lap pool may attract exercise swimmers as well as families. Work along one side, control floats and boards, leave ladders and circulation routes clear, and avoid crossing established swim paths.

Quieter periods can be requested but never promised as exclusive. Adapt or stop if occupancy leaves insufficient safe space.

Outdoor lessons should stop during lightning alerts, unsafe weather, closures, contamination concerns or management instructions. Surrounding greenery does not change standard pool-safety requirements.

Programmes for suitable learners

Children and beginners

Early sessions may cover safe entry, breath control, face immersion, floating, rotation, assisted propulsion and recovery to an edge. Select a section matching the child’s height, confidence and recovery ability.

A parent or authorised adult should remain contactable and follow estate supervision requirements. Share relevant medical, sensory, behavioural and water-confidence needs in advance.

Stroke development and stamina

Independent swimmers can practise freestyle breathing, backstroke alignment, breaststroke timing, turns and controlled pacing. The published course can support progression when clear, but technique and considerate sharing take priority over totals.

Adult lessons

Adults may begin with water confidence or refine efficiency and endurance. Anyone anxious about depth should mention this so the first session prioritises orientation and secure recovery points.

SwimSafer-related practice

Selected water-confidence, survival and stroke foundations may be practised during a condo lesson. Formal SwimSafer assessment or certification is not automatically available at Kingsford Hillview Peak; confirm whether another approved venue is required.
